SRINAGAR, MAY 02 (KNO) : Several delegations from different parts of Kashmir province today called on Minister for Food, Civil Supplies and Consumer Affairs (FCS&CA) Mohammad Ashraf Mir and apprised him about various issues. The delegations complimented the Minister for getting charge of an important ministry and urged him to use his good office to redress their greivances.

The Minister assured all the delegations that their concerns regarding the socio-economic development of Jammu and Kashmir would be addressed at the earliest. The Minister said the government under the leadership of Chief Minister Mehbooba Mufti is committed to work for taking the state out of its prevailing condition. The delegation members later garlanded the minister and also offered him flower bouquets. The minister offered his gratitude to the visitors and urged them to work for the betterment of the state.
